Output 75dbf60fe4a16020e1932001f2fff23bd54438d99bd8aa0af3694356f6b763a2:6

value
302124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2d897017e7b1f4deccab884056f1d44017b046 OP_EQUAL
address
3HfGj55EXzMcfLpeCAQh7jrc3M29WGVW3v
transaction
75dbf60fe4a16020e1932001f2fff23bd54438d99bd8aa0af3694356f6b763a2
confirmations
403106
spent
true